A theoretical-experimental comparison for a flexible pipe aspirating fluid under VIV

Abstract
From an experimental campaign planned to study the dynamics of flexible pipes aspirating water under vortex-induced vibrations (VIV), carried out in the towing tank facilities at the Institute for Technological Research (IPT) - São Paulo, Brazil, this work brings a preliminary theoretical-experimental comparison. Numerical simulations, performed both with an in-house mathematical model and with a commercial software package (Orcaflex™), are performed to assess experimental scenarios. In a general agreement with the experimental results, the numerical analyses reveal that the influence of aspirating internal flow on VIV is marginal, even in a post-critical condition. The numerical models, however, were not able to fully recover the complex dynamics observed in the experiments, even though the in-house model presented better adherence to the experimental analysis.
